# nsShellExecAsUser NSIS Plugin **Personal modified version** --- ## Original Description **ShellExecAsUser plug-in** Execute the specified program using ShellExecute. Useful when the installer process is running with elevated privileges (UAC) but you want to launch an application as the standard logged-in user (e.g., launching the application after installation). ## Features - Launches applications as the current desktop user - Bypasses UAC elevation if the installer is running as Administrator - Supports standard ShellExecute verbs (open, runas, print, etc.) - Supports window show modes (SW_SHOWNORMAL, SW_HIDE, etc.) - Win95/98/ME/NT/2000/XP/Vista/7/8/10/11 support - NSIS UNICODE support ## Usage ```nsis ShellExecAsUser::ShellExecAsUser "action" "command" "parameters" "show_mode" ``` **Parameters:** 1. `action` - The verb to use (e.g., "open", "runas", "print"). Can be empty `""` for default action. 2. `command` - Path to the executable or file to open. 3. `parameters` - Command line arguments. 4. `show_mode` - Window display mode. **Supported Show Modes:** - `SW_SHOWDEFAULT` - `SW_SHOWNORMAL` (default) - `SW_SHOWMAXIMIZED` - `SW_SHOWMINIMIZED` - `SW_HIDE` **Working Directory:** The plugin uses the current NSIS output directory (`$OUTDIR`) as the working directory for the launched process. ## Example ```nsis Section "Launch Application" SetOutPath "$INSTDIR" ShellExecAsUser::ShellExecAsUser "open" "$INSTDIR\MyApp.exe" "" "SW_SHOWNORMAL" SectionEnd ``` To launch a URL in the default browser as the user: ```nsis ShellExecAsUser::ShellExecAsUser "open" "https://example.com" "" "SW_SHOWNORMAL" ``` ## Include file There is no wrapper macros file for this plugin. Call the plugin directly as shown in the usage section. --- ## ⚠️ Differences in the Personal Version ### Supported Architectures The project supports all configurations: - **amd64-unicode** (x64) - **x86-ansi** - **x86-unicode** ### Visual Studio Project The project has been updated and reorganized: - `Contrib/ShellExecAsUser/ShellExecAsUser.sln` - VS2022 Solution - `Contrib/ShellExecAsUser/ShellExecAsUser.vcxproj` - Updated VS2022 Project ### Added Files - `build_plugin.py` - Python script to compile the plugin for all supported architectures. - `nsis/` - NSIS headers included to facilitate compilation. ### Code Changes - **Deprecation Warning Removal**: Replaced the deprecated `GetVersionEx` call in `VistaTools.cxx` with the modern `VerifyVersionInfo` API to avoid C4996 warnings when compiling with modern toolsets. - **Build Update**: Configuration updated to use the **v143** toolset (Visual Studio 2022). ### Build ```cmd cd nsShellExecAsUser python build_plugin.py ``` DLLs are copied to `plugins/{platform}/ShellExecAsUser.dll`. ### Build Options ```powershell python build_plugin.py --config x86-unicode # Single architecture (x86-ansi|x86-unicode|amd64-unicode|all) python build_plugin.py --toolset 2026 # Specific toolset (2022|2026|auto) python build_plugin.py --jobs 4 # Number of parallel MSBuild jobs (default: CPU count) python build_plugin.py --clean # Clean dist/ before build python build_plugin.py --install-dir "C:\NSIS\Plugins" # Copy to additional NSIS directory python build_plugin.py --verbose # Extended MSBuild output python build_plugin.py --version # Print version and exit ``` --- *See [README_IT.md](README_IT.md) for the Italian version.*
